Is mudstone a good aquifer?
Both sand and clay deposits (and sandstone and mudstone) are quite porous (30% to 50% for sand and 40% to 70% for silt and clay), but while sand can be quite permeable, clay and mudstone are not. Unconsolidated materials like gravel, sand, and even silt make relatively good aquifers, as do rocks like sandstone.

What material makes the best aquifer?
An aquifer is defined as a body of rock or unconsolidated sediment that has sufficient permeability to allow water to flow through it. Unconsolidated materials like gravel, sand, and even silt make relatively good aquifers, as do rocks like sandstone. Other rocks can be good aquifers if they are well fractured.

What is the best gravel to use for drainage?
For the best drainage, look for coarse washed rock (gravel) that is screened, with a stone size of 1/2 to 3/4 inch. Smaller rock with fine particles could clog the holes of the drain pipe. Pea stone works, but the smooth stones settle together and don’t move as much water as coarse rock.
What size gravel is best for French drain?
French drain gravel should be washed three quarter inch minimum and as large as 1 ½ ” crushed stone. The upper 12 inches above the pipe shall be filled with native soil, to avoid having crushed stone over the perforated pipe that could damage the pipe.
